You can use sunder as a melee player to kill it from a distance. Or an ancestral totem.

You should probably have some sort of totem in a 4L anyway as a melee player to deal with other things you want to kill at a distance, like endless hazards in uber lab, proximity shield snakes that like to run away, Izaro's helper add things, anything you need to kite, etc... Also it helps with single-target dps and drawing aggro, and the ancestor totems give you a decent buff too.

To deal with volatile, let's look at what it does -

"Volatile Flame/Ice/Storm blood 2 Explodes upon death, dealing some (percentage of hit damage?) damage of the relevant elemental type in a small area of effect. It has also been speculated that the value used is a percentage of maximum life."

http://pathofexile.gamepedia.com/Monster_modifiers

So, if you have flasks with you for each resistance type, using that flask will reduce the incoming damage and enable the melee to continue as long as other relevant considerations exist:

1. Enough mitigation to deal with other monsters attacking at the time of the explosion.

2. destroying all the normal / magic mobs around the volatile rare before finishing it off.

I've found I can avoid death with melee most of the time from those two considerations. If I die, it's because I'm not paying attention, or panic and press the wrong potion.
